About PRSA Memphis

PRSA Memphis, the local chapter of the Public Relations Society of America, serves as a professional home for communicators across the Greater Memphis area. Based in Bartlett, United States, this chapter brings together public relations practitioners from diverse backgrounds, offering a structured network for professional development, industry standards, and peer collaboration. As part of the world's largest PR organization, PRSA Memphis provides its members with access to national resources while maintaining a focused, community-driven approach to advancing the practice of public relations.

Services and Offerings

PRSA Memphis primarily functions as a membership organization, delivering value through programming and professional support rather than client-facing services. Its core offerings include regular educational programs, professional development seminars, and networking events that help members stay current with industry trends. The chapter also hosts an annual awards program, recognizing excellence in public relations campaigns and tactics. Additionally, PRSA Memphis provides access to PRSA's national job board, ethics resources, and accreditation opportunities, such as the APR (Accreditation in Public Relations) credential. Members benefit from discounted rates on national conferences, webinars, and publications, as well as local mentorship initiatives that pair seasoned professionals with early-career practitioners.

Who They Serve

The membership of PRSA Memphis reflects the broad spectrum of public relations practice. It includes professionals working in large corporations, small private companies, consulting firms, nonprofit agencies, educational institutions, and government entities. Freelancers and independent practitioners also find a supportive community within the chapter. This diversity means that whether someone is a corporate communications director at a Fortune 500 company in Memphis or a sole practitioner managing communications for a local charity, PRSA Memphis offers relevant programming and peer connections. The chapter's long history, dating back to its founding in 1952 when about 10 professionals met at the Peabody Hotel in downtown Memphis, has fostered a strong sense of continuity and shared purpose among its members.

Location and Credentials

Headquartered in Bartlett, United States, PRSA Memphis serves the entire Mid-South region, with most activities centered in and around Memphis, Tennessee. The chapter's location in Bartlett, a suburb of Memphis, allows it to draw from a wide geographic area while maintaining a local focus. As part of PRSA, the world's largest organization for public relations professionals, the chapter benefits from the society's 75-year legacy of promoting high professional standards. PRSA, headquartered in New York City, has more than 19,000 members nationwide, and the Memphis chapter is one of many local affiliates that bring national resources to the community level. This affiliation gives PRSA Memphis credibility and access to best practices that individual practitioners might not otherwise encounter.
